Official abstract text for this publication.
Systems, apparatus, methods and computer-readable storage media facilitating telemetry overuse reduction in a medical device, such as an implantable medical device (“IMD”) are provided. In one embodiment, an IMD includes a housing configured to be implanted at least partially within a patient, a memory and circuitry within the housing and a processor that executes executable components stored in the memory. The executable components include: a communication component configured to establish a telemetry connection with an external device to communicate data associated with sensed physiological data or therapy; and an authorization component configured to determine whether the external device is authorized to communicate with the IMD, wherein the communication component is further configured to disable the telemetry connection with the external device and prevent additional communication with the external device for a defined period of time based on a determination that the external device fails to be authorized to communicate with the IMD.
